A cold chain is only as strong as all the components it is made up of. The perfect cold chain starts from the delivery of the roses to the grading hall to delivery to the airport. Mt Meru Flowers has completed this cold chain by investing in a fleet of Mercedes Trucks. The trucks are perfectly insulated and have a monitored temperature of around 5c. Our regular shipments of flowers are accompanied by data loggers recording the temperature and humidity every 10 minutes until unpacking at their final destination. At every stage of the cold chain temperature information in maintained and logged thus contributing to the professionalism in which the "cold chain" has been handled.
3 Airports which are available for use by Mount Meru Flowers are as follows:
- Kilimanjaro International Airport, Tanzania, "HOME" situated ONLY 45 minutes from the farm, which offers daily KLM flights, which depart at night arriving the next morning at Amsterdam, right to the doors of Flora Holland, the world's biggest flower auction of imported roses.
- Dar-es-Salaam International Airport, Tanzania, has direct connections to Amsterdam, Dubai and other worldwide destinations.
- Jomo Kenyatta International Airport, Nairobi, Kenya, the biggest airport in the East African region, also offers various flights to worldwide destinations within the flower industry.
The access of the three International Airports in proximity to Mount Meru Flowers gives the company the flexibility required to be able to deliver fresh cut flowers to the auction or directly to the buyer at any time.
Mount Meru Flowers use internationally experienced forwarders like Kuhne Nagel, Taha Fresh Handling and Flowerwings to transport their flowers, thus ensuring that the flowers arrive FRESH at their destination.
